A closer look at AIT_Trains (Linux)
AIT Trains is an action puzzle game with simple rules and and 175 levels and two modes. This addictive game with enchanting music and beautiful graphics will glue you to the PC for hours together. It is a best remake of famous game "Short Line". Your main goal is to route the train to the town. The color of the train determines the color of the town whereto this train should be routed. For example, the yellow train (coming from the Red or any other town) should be routed to the Yellow town. You can use switches and signals to control the train. The train moving to either closed switch or closed (red) signal will stop and then immediately change its direction for the opposite and will continue moving. Every type of locomotive has its own power characteristics. In classic game mode you make railnet, constructed from several various elementary track parcels, switches, signals, crossings, dead-ends and other elements.
